Microplastics have become a growing concern for both environmental and human health. According to a 2019 study, people may ingest up to five grams of microplastics each week—the equivalent of a credit card—through food and water. These tiny plastic fragments, less than five millimeters in size, are now found everywhere, including in the kitchen. Endocrinologists are sounding the alarm about the potential health risks, especially as these particles can act as endocrine disruptors.
Dr. Aimee Browne, a reproductive endocrinologist at Aspire Fertility San Antonio, explains that hormones regulate essential functions like ovulation, appetite, stress, and overall balance. Her colleague, Dr. Li-Shei Lin, highlights how microplastics and even smaller nanoplastics can enter the body through the lungs, digestive tract, or skin. Once inside, they can travel via the bloodstream to various organs, raising concerns about long-term health effects.
While more research is needed to fully understand the impact of microplastics on human health, there are practical steps you can take to reduce your exposure. Both experts emphasize the importance of avoiding heating food in plastic containers. When plastic is heated, it can release more microplastics and chemicals into your food. Instead, opt for glass or stainless steel containers whenever possible, especially for microwaving or storing hot foods.
Single-use plastics are another major source of microplastic exposure. Swapping out disposable items like plastic wrap, freezer bags, and single-use pouches for reusable alternatives—such as beeswax wraps or silicone bags—can make a significant difference. Not only does this reduce plastic waste, but it also limits the amount of plastic that can break down and enter your meals.
Pay attention to the condition of your kitchen tools. Worn or heated plastic utensils, such as spatulas, ladles, and whisks, can shed microplastic particles, especially when used in hot pans. Scratched plastic cutting boards are another hidden source, releasing thousands of fragments with each use. Damaged nonstick pans, particularly those with flaking coatings, should be replaced with safer options like stainless steel, cast iron, or high-quality ceramic cookware.
Diet also plays a role in managing the effects of environmental microplastics. While it’s impossible to eliminate exposure entirely, a diet rich in antioxidants—found in fruits and vegetables—can help the body cope with oxidative stress caused by environmental toxins. The goal, according to Dr. Lin, is not to create fear but to empower people to make informed, realistic choices that reduce cumulative exposure over time.
